- ¿Cómo puedo ver los contenedores en funcionamiento??
- Cómo verificar las imágenes de Docker en Containerd?
- ¿Puedes ejecutar contenedores Docker en Containerd??
- ¿Cómo reviso mis registros de contenedores??
- ¿Cómo sé si Docker Container se está ejecutando??
- Cómo verificar el estado de ejecución de Docker?
- ¿Dónde están los contenedores de contenedores??
- ¿Es el contenedor mejor que Docker??
- ¿Cuáles son las limitaciones del contenedor??
- ¿Cuál es la diferencia entre contenedor y contenedor??
- ¿Qué son los comandos de contenedor??
- ¿Es el contenedor un tiempo de ejecución del contenedor??
- ¿Cómo verifico si está instalado un contenedor??
- ¿Los contenedores de Docker siempre se ejecutan??
- Cómo verificar los detalles de la imagen de Docker?
- ¿Dónde están las imágenes almacenadas contenedores??
- Cómo verificar la ejecución del tamaño del contenedor en Docker?
¿Cómo puedo ver los contenedores en funcionamiento??
Para enumerar los contenedores Docker, podemos usar el comando "Docker PS" o "Container Docker Container LS". Este comando proporciona una variedad de formas de enumerar y filtrar todos los contenedores en un motor Docker en particular.
Cómo verificar las imágenes de Docker en Containerd?
Si no sabe cuál es el nombre de la imagen (según Containerd), use la imagen CTR LS . Si está utilizando un sistema con Docker instalado (tal vez esté usando su computadora portátil local), entonces Docker Guardar <Nombre de la imágen> -O <output-fileName le dará una imagen que puede usar en los pasos posteriores.
¿Puedes ejecutar contenedores Docker en Containerd??
Construir imágenes de contenedores con contenedor
No puede usar Containerd para construir imágenes de contenedores. Las imágenes de Linux con Containerd incluyen el binario Docker para que pueda usar Docker para construir y empujar imágenes. Sin embargo, no recomendamos usar contenedores individuales y nodos locales para ejecutar comandos para crear imágenes.
¿Cómo reviso mis registros de contenedores??
Containerd se ejecuta como un servicio de Linux, por lo que puede verificar sus registros con JournalCtl -U Containerd .
¿Cómo sé si Docker Container se está ejecutando??
Si algunas de las líneas comienzan con /Docker o /LXC, el proceso se ejecuta dentro de un contenedor Docker o LXC. Comenzarán solo con solo / si el proceso se ejecuta en un sistema operativo de host. Aquí, podemos identificar procesos que se ejecutan dentro de un contenedor Docker mirando las líneas que comienzan con /Docker.
Cómo verificar el estado de ejecución de Docker?
Puede consultar con este comando SystemCTL Status Docker, mostrará el estado del Docker. Si desea iniciar, puede usar SystemCTL Start Docker en lugar de SystemCTL, puede intentar también con el servicio, el estado de Service Docker y el Service Docker Inicio respectivamente.
¿Dónde están los contenedores de contenedores??
Containerd también tiene dos ubicaciones de almacenamiento diferentes en un sistema de host. Uno es para datos persistentes y el otro es para el estado de tiempo de ejecución. La raíz se utilizará para almacenar cualquier tipo de datos persistentes para Containerd. Las instantáneas, contenido, metadatos para contenedores e imagen, así como cualquier datos de complemento, se mantendrá en esta ubicación.
¿Es el contenedor mejor que Docker??
Docker es otro tiempo de ejecución de contenedores popular que usa Containerd como tiempo de ejecución interno. Pero, el contenedor Docker es más fácil de administrar y ejecutar las mismas tareas que el contenedor para mejorar y más eficientes resultados. Docker ha facilitado a los desarrolladores crear, ejecutar, probar e implementar aplicaciones.
¿Cuáles son las limitaciones del contenedor??
Las limitaciones de los contenedores incluyen dificultades para admitir cargas de trabajo con dependencias complejas y arquitecturas basadas en brazos, la necesidad continua de parchear y mantener dependencias, y limitaciones de rendimiento en comparación con las implementaciones de metales desnudos. Las cargas de trabajo con dependencias complejas pueden ser difíciles de contener.
¿Cuál es la diferencia entre contenedor y contenedor??
Docker es un amplio conjunto de tecnologías que se utilizan para trabajar con contenedores. Containerd es un ejemplo de tiempo de ejecución de contenedores. Un tiempo de ejecución de contenedores es el proceso que hace el trabajo real de crear, ejecutar y destruir contenedores. Docker usa Containerd como tiempo de ejecución.
¿Qué son los comandos de contenedor??
Containerd admite espacios de nombres en el nivel de tiempo de ejecución del contenedor. Estos espacios de nombres son completamente diferentes de los espacios de nombres de Kubernetes. Los espacios de nombres de Containerd se utilizan para proporcionar aislamiento a diferentes aplicaciones que podrían estar utilizando Containerd como Docker, Kubelet, etc.
¿Es el contenedor un tiempo de ejecución del contenedor??
Sí, aunque el contenedor es un tiempo de ejecución de contenedores y Docker es un motor de contenedor, es posible. Docker es una herramienta que le dice al tiempo de ejecución del contenedor, en este caso, Containerd, que cree un contenedor basado en la imagen del contenedor.
¿Cómo verifico si está instalado un contenedor??
Para verificar si tiene instalado Docker, ejecute el comando Docker PS o la información de Docker en una pantalla de terminal para verificar que esté instalado y en ejecución.
¿Los contenedores de Docker siempre se ejecutan??
El contenedor, por defecto, se ejecuta en primer plano a menos que se separe explícitamente usando el indicador -d. El contenedor se ejecuta mientras el comando especificado se funcione y luego se detenga.
Cómo verificar los detalles de la imagen de Docker?
La forma más fácil de enumerar las imágenes de Docker es usar las "imágenes Docker" sin argumentos. Al usar este comando, se le presentará la lista completa de imágenes de Docker en su sistema. Alternativamente, puede usar el comando "Imagen de Docker" con el argumento "LS".
¿Dónde están las imágenes almacenadas contenedores??
Si usa el controlador de almacenamiento predeterminado Overlay2, sus imágenes Docker se almacenan en/var/lib/docker/overlay2 . Allí, puede encontrar diferentes archivos que representan capas de solo lectura de una imagen de Docker y una capa encima que contenga sus cambios.
Cómo verificar la ejecución del tamaño del contenedor en Docker?
Para ver el tamaño aproximado de un contenedor en ejecución, puede usar el contenedor Docker de comandos LS -S . Ejecutar Docker Image LS muestra los tamaños de sus imágenes.